Government sad over sudden turn of events in Takoradi missing girls saga

Government has described as sad and heart breaking, the Police DNA report confirming the death of the four Takoradi missing girls.

Minister of Information, Kojo Oppong Nkrumah, said government didn’t expect this outcome and is therefore very disturbed by the outcome.

At a media briefing in Accra, Mr Oppong Nkrumah extended government’s heartfelt condolences to the families and said government will offer support in any way it can.

“I think it’s heartbreaking to receive this news which is contrary to all our best hopes as a country. Obviously, it’s a shocking moment first for the families and to the nation at large.”

He said President Akufo-Addo has extended his condolences and pledged support to the grieving families.

“Government through the president has had the opportunity to express condolences to the families directly, and we’ll continue to engage and provide the families with the necessary support even at this stage, that it is a heartbreaking and a painful moment for us as a country.”

He pledged government’s commitment to ensuring justice and get the persons behind the death of the four Takoradi girls and put them before the law court.
